MAP 1 in On the subgenus Eurysunius Reitter of Turkey VI. Two new species from Sivas province in central northern Anatolia, with a key to Turkish species (Coleoptera: Staphylinidae: Paederinae, Astenus)

MAP 1. Distribution of Astenus (Eurysunius) species in Turkey: A. bicoloratus Assing, 2002 (large filled circle), A. brachati Assing, 2011 (large filled triangle), A. goeki Anlaş, 2017 (large open triangle), A. gusarovi Anlaş, 2015 (large open square), A. honazicus Anlaş, 2015 (small filled triangles), A. ilgazi Anlaş, 2016 (small filled squares), A. kociani Assing, 2015 (large filled square), A. kumlutasi Anlaş, 2015 (small open circles), A. melendizicus Anlaş, 2018 (large open circle), A. occiduus Assing, 2007 (small hexagons), A. orgeli Anlaş, 2015 (small filled circles), A. paphlagonicus Assing, 2002 (small open squares), A. pe- linae sp. n. (open stars), A. rhodicus Assing, 2013 (filled cross), A. sandiklicus Anlaş, 2014 (small open triangles), A. sexsetosus Assing, 2002 (large open hexagon), A. sivasicus sp. n. (large filled hexagon), A. sultanicus Assing, 2010 (filled stars).

DANDI Archive for NWB datasets

DANDI is a BRAIN Initiative archive for publishing and sharing neurophysiology data, including electrophysiology, optophysiology, and behavioral data packaged as NWB and related standards.

International Brain Laboratory public data

The International Brain Laboratory public data releases expose standardized mouse decision-making experiments, including Neuropixels recordings, widefield calcium imaging, behavior, and session metadata accessed through the ONE API.
